Output 895ba3e520a4bd68024e3ea82acb030f1990ebdff637a19d22f951e4c5499aa1:4

value
99318552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42d9dc3e0531688da4794fc52c33cc2ad16b175a OP_EQUAL
address
MDzdpHrr6ZdU8GWs9fi2uCsTUfJkMtoKzT
transaction
895ba3e520a4bd68024e3ea82acb030f1990ebdff637a19d22f951e4c5499aa1
spent
true